[QUOTE="OttoMets, post: 125781, member: 716"] I'm not so sure it's odd; not only is the transition to college ball more difficult for bigs, but playing the wing in the zone is absolutely beyond the pale for a lot of these young guys. Christmas goes through the motions pretty well at times (stepping up to the wing, dropping back down to the baseline), but it's clear that his position is still being thought through. He's no natural. And note that Fair -- who does look like a heady and naturally skilled ballplayer -- looks equally baffled on backdoors several times a game. And Wes Johnson, a great talent and first-team All America, wasn't even an average defender in his first year of game action in the 2-3. Christmas has never done anything remotely like playing this sort of defense before, so it's understandable that he's shaky (and hopefully people remember this when setting expectations for future young bigs). Trouble is, we need him to be good - we've got a pretty glaring weakness that will be exploited by teams with good power forwards. Fair and our centers adjusted admirably defensively against Leslie last night after the first five minutes, but our offensive rebounding was still poor and State was able to compensate by playing well from the high post. So that could hurt us. But Christmas can improve hugely, and we can beat a lot of teams before he's ready. [/QUOTE]
